This book was called "My Years of Storytelling in the Teahouse", and the characters in it included the supporting characters, Xiao Tianquan, Woof! Male protagonist-Yang Shu. My name is Yang Shu, a storyteller. This book can be read on Qidian Chinese website. "My Years of Storytelling in Teahouses and Wine Shops" was a Xianxia/classical Xianxia novel with elements of transmigration, system style, classical Xianxia, Liao Zhai, Shan Hai Jing, mortal flow, and storyteller. User recommendation: storytelling and opera to persuade people, three main roads go to the center. Good and evil will be rewarded in the end, and the right path in the world is vicissitudes. When he opened his eyes, Yang Shu was already a storyteller in the city. The temple is high. The same party attacked the different factions, the families were in conflict, the Divine Land was in turmoil, and the people were in dire straits. Jianghu is far away. Demons and devils were in chaos, and the evil path was rampant. The Three Sects and Five Factions were like rivers of blood. Yang Shu did not care about this. He slapped the wooden stick and told the old and young men a paragraph first! Legends of the Tang Dynasty, dramas of the Yuan Dynasty, novels of the Ming and Qing Dynasties. As long as he told the story, Yang Shu could draw rewards from it and become stronger. If he lived in this chaotic world, he would become the number one in the world sooner or later! At first, Yang Shu thought that this was enough. After all, it was strange enough that he could obtain a divine power after every paragraph. He never thought that every story he told would have such an impact on the world. "It's over. I can't explain it clearly. The story I told came true!" "Don't look at me!" I'm just a storyteller!" This book was called "My Years as a Storyteller in the Jun Dynasty." The characters in it included the male protagonist, Yang Fan, the Lord Storyteller, the female supporting character, the female macheteman, and the Eldest Princess 'Seven Souls of Fury. This book can be read on Qidian Chinese website. "My Years as a Storyteller in the Jun Dynasty" by Crab Eating Ice Cream. It was a Xianxia/classical Xianxia novel with transmigration, system style, classical Xianxia, and storyteller elements. [User recommendation: Yang Fan woke up and became the storyteller of the Lord Dynasty's Soul Pacifying Tower.] Humans were most afraid of three long and two short, while incense was most afraid of two short and one long. Soul emotions were divided into seven types. No matter which type, as long as the obsession was not gone, it would cause emotional pollution to the surrounding environment. Yang Fan the cat told a story to a ghost in the Soul Pacifying Tower and received various rewards. Breath Holding Skill, Soul Skin Umbrella, Living Human Bag, Soul Striking Whip, Corpse Lamp, Judge Brush, Time Hourglass, Purple Gold Bell, Human Skin Lantern… Chivalrous men violate the ban with martial arts, and the monarch can rest his soul with letters. 。 I hope you will like this book.

This book was called 'The Fairy Is Poisoned'. The characters included the male protagonist, Yang Xiao, who could not defeat the sword immortal and be proud of the world! Female Lead-Luo Ling 'er, if possible, I want to return to the place where love began. This book can be read on Qidian Chinese website. "The fairy is poisonous!" Author: Remonstrance. It is a Xianxia/classical Xianxia novel with transmigration, intelligence online, decisive killing, ease, classical Xianxia, and mortal elements. As the first lucky person in history to officially transmigrate, Yang Xiao expressed his panic. "How dare you intrude into the 3,000 mortal worlds? Tell me, who sent you?" "Don't kill me. Earth sent me." "Which demon is Earth? Let this poor nun calculate the heavenly secrets. Not good, there is great terror here!" A cold light flashed, and the female Daoist was beheaded. Yang Xiao, who was lying on the ground, slowly stood up and said, "I told you not to calculate the secrets of heaven, but you just wouldn't listen. Sigh. I'm really not an extraterrestrial devil!" How can you bow down to the sword immortal, a little red tassel proud of the world! 。 I hope you will like this book.
